The NGSS were approved by the Kentucky Board of Education at their June 5, 2013 meeting.. After completing the legislative review process, the science standards became incorporated into the Kentucky Academic Standards for implementation in the classroom.. The Next Generation Science Standards (NGSS) are based on the "Framework Kâ12 Science Education" that was created by the National Research Council. They have three dimensions that are integrated in instruction at all levels. The first is core ideas, which consists of specific content and subject areas.
